Cool Solar web app…CA only

Sungevity is a company that does residential solar panel installations. They have this cool web app that lets you enter you address and then determines how much energy you will need. They use satellite imagery to help design the system. When you’re ready to see how much solar your home needs, Sungevity makes it easy. [...]
